What is meiosis getting ready for
Nady [450]
The process of meiosis is the cell division that prepares the species for sexual reproduction. Through meiosis cells goes from diploid (2n) cells to haploid (n) gamates. Each daughter cell carries exactly one half of the genetic material from the mother cell. In females the result of meiosis is the production of egg cells, where in the male, the result of meiosis is the production of sperm cells.
